A.D. v. STATE

No. 98-2341.

740 So.2d 565 (1999)

A.D., a Child,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fifth District.

June 25, 1999.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James B. Gibson, Public Defender, and Rosemarie Farrell, Assistant Public Defender, Daytona Beach, for Appellant.

Robert A. Butterworth, Attorney General, Tallahassee, and David H. Foxman, Assistant Attorney General, Daytona Beach, for Appellee.


W. SHARP, Judge.

A.D. appeals from orders of commitment after he pled guilty and nolo contendere in three cases.1 He was adjudicated delinquent and the court committed him to the custody of the Department of Juvenile Justice, at a restrictiveness level six consistent with the recommendations of the Department.
